    Hi,

    I have STP and Family pass. Have also bought Adults tickets to Jungfraujoch. As kids can travel free but I guess I do have to get their ticket. Can you please advise from where I can take kids tickets?

    Hello Ashish,

    If you have a Swiss Travel Pass and a Swiss Family Card your children DON’T need any ticket to the Jungfraujoch, they travel for free with you. Simply buy the discounted ticket for you as a Swiss Travel Pass holder and have your Swiss Family Card with you, that’s all you need.

    Thanks for your response.

    In this forum only someone told that from stc you can buy Jungfraujoch promotion ticket along with STP but I have to take free tickets for kids to so that they have their entry to Jungfraujoch. Do I need this?

    Hello Ashish,

    I assume you’re talking about the promotion in this thread, right:
    http://www.myswissalps.com/fo rum/topic/free-reservations-to-jungfraujoch-more-discounts

    Here we’re talking about a free SEAT RESERVATION not a ticket, and in this case you would have to book the reservation for your kids, too, but still no ticket.

    And there is NO ENTRY to pay for the Jungfraujoch.
